A word from Mother Bruyère
October 17, 1845
The new building will be ready to receive us in four to six weeks ; we will not be upset when the time comes to move in. In our present house, we are exposed to the four winds; there are gaps everywhere. We are very warm on one side and we freeze on the other. Every night, we must move our beds; it is most inconvenient, and I fear for the health of the Sisters.
